Description
For over a century, Gates has driven innovation in belt technology to power the machines that move you. Gates® G-Force C12 CVT belt drives are engineered to navigate the toughest off-road trails with power and efficiency. The industry's first CVT belt with carbon tensile cord also features a trapezoid top-notch and rounded cog design for superior flexibility and heat dissipation, along with a unique gum adhesion that reduces fiber pullout within the belt extending the life of the belt. Gates combines material science and process engineering to create innovative products that provide performance, reliability and the strength to withstand even the most challenging off-road environments. WHY G-FORCE C12 BELTS?
- STRENGTH: The first CVT belt utilizing carbon tensile cord for minimal stretch and extraordinary strength.
- FLEXIBILITY: High-performance neoprene with a trapezoidal topnotch and rounded bottom cog design maximizing heat control and flexibility.
- DURABILITY: Carbon tensile cords are bonded to aramid fiber-loaded rubber with specially formulated adhesion gum, resulting in increased side-load resistance, preventing belt distortion and edge cord pullout.
- PERFORMANCE: Gain optimal power transmission for faster acceleration, improved throttle response and consistent shifting performance.

Vehicle Information
Can-Am Traxter 650 ATV (2005)
The 2005 Can-Am Traxter 650, branded as Bombardier at the time, was a robust ATV featuring a powerful engine and several trim options. It was equipped with a liquid-cooled, 4-stroke, single-cylinder, 4-valve SOHC engine with a displacement of 644 cm³ (644cc), producing 35 lb-ft of torque at 3000 RPM. The 2005 model year brought a significant repositioning, integrating the Quest model line into the Traxter family and rebranding it as the Traxter Automatic CVT. The 2005 Traxter 650 models primarily featured a heavy-duty 6-arm CVT fully automatic transmission. The 4-TEC Rotax engines were optimized for maximum torque at low and medium RPM. A major innovation was the introduction of the MAX series, the first ATVs specifically engineered for two riders, available in standard and XT versions with additional accessories. Maintenance
| Component | Interval | Details |
| Engine Oil & Filter | Annually, or every 3,200 km or 200 hours | For severe use, halve the interval (1,600 km or 100 hours). |
| Drive Belt | Inspect every 1,600 km or 50 to 100 hours. Replace every 3,200 km or 100 hours. | Replace sooner if signs of damage (cracks, fraying) are observed. |
| Spark Plug | Every 2 years, or every 6,400 km or 400 hours | Some guides suggest replacement every 100 hours for optimal performance. |
| Air Filter | Inspect every 25 to 50 hours or after every ride in dusty/muddy conditions. Replace annually, or every 3,200 km or 200 hours. | Replace if damaged, dirty after cleaning, or if engine performance does not improve. |
| Coolant | Every 5 years or 12,800 km | Check levels before every ride. Some guides suggest replacement every 2 years or 200 hours. |
